Monitoring platforms Arkham and Nansen found that a VIRTUAL investor/institution transferred 7.958 million VIRTUALs (worth $13.45 million) to institutional service platform Teneo 8 hours ago. The investor/institution obtained 26.42 million VIRTUAL tokens through investment in December 2023 and transferred them out at a price of $1.54, with a cumulative value of $40.83 million. Although the address is labeled as owned by DeFionance Capital, its CEO has denied any association, citing it as an incorrect label. (Ashes)
[China Construction Bank (Asia) Completes Phase II Trial of 'Digital Hong Kong Dollar+'] China Construction Bank's Hong Kong subsidiary announced the completion of Phase II of the Hong Kong Monetary Authority's 'Digital Hong Kong Dollar+' project. This trial focused on verifying application scenarios for programmable currency and successfully conducted simulation tests of the 'Digital Hong Kong Dollar' in cross-bank and cross-blockchain environments. The trial also thoroughly assessed the feasibility of large-scale implementation of programmable prepaid commercial scenarios and analyzed the technical feasibility of the 'Digital Hong Kong Dollar' design under different blockchain infrastructures. These results provide important references for the future comprehensive rollout of the 'Digital Hong Kong Dollar'.
[Multiple Tokens to Undergo Large Unlocks This Week, Total Value Exceeds $76 Million] According to Token Unlocks data, multiple tokens will experience significant unlock events this week. Ethena (ENA) will unlock approximately 172 million tokens on November 5 at 15:00 (UTC+8), accounting for 2.52% of the current circulating supply, with a value of approximately $67.1 million; Memecoin (MEME) will unlock approximately 3.45 billion tokens on November 3 at 15:30 (UTC+8), accounting for 5.98% of the current circulating supply, with a value of approximately $5.4 million; Movement (MOVE) will unlock 50 million tokens on November 9 at 20:00 (UTC+8), accounting for 1.82% of the current circulating supply, with a value of approximately $3.43 million; BounceBit (BB) will unlock approximately 29.93 million tokens on November 9 at 8:00 (UTC+8), accounting for 3.85% of the current circulating supply, with a value of approximately $3.3 million.
[Huajian Medical Adjusts Strategy, Applies for U.S. Stablecoin License and Plans Fundraising to Increase Reserves] Huajian Medical (1931) announced an adjustment to its business strategy, suspending its previously planned cryptocurrency acquisition of no more than 3 billion yuan and canceling the transaction to acquire a 20.31% stake in Guofu Quantum (0290) for 3.142 billion yuan. The company stated that it will disclose Ethereum (ETH) transaction details in accordance with listing rules, while it has initiated the process of applying for a U.S. stablecoin license and plans to raise funds to increase its U.S. dollar reserves. Huajian Medical will also simultaneously advance the development of its AI algorithm platform, integrating its distribution network with the RWA platform to optimize the accuracy of its asset valuation model.
[Coinbase Reportedly Plans $2 Billion Acquisition of Stablecoin Startup BVNK] Coinbase is in talks to acquire stablecoin infrastructure startup BVNK for $2 billion, with the deal expected to be completed by late 2025 or early 2026. Founded in 2021, BVNK provides enterprise-grade stablecoin payment services, and Coinbase Ventures is already an investor. In the third quarter of 2025, the stablecoin business accounted for 20% of Coinbase's total revenue, approximately $246 million.
